Internet Brands, Inc. is seeking writers with a strong automotive (specifically Corvette) background to contribute well-written, informative articles for Corvette Forum, one of the web’s best resources for fans of the General’s halo car. These articles will include a fair amount of automotive terminology and must provide accurate information on everything from industry news, event coverage, and racing updates to daily events impacting the Corvette community.

This is a 100% freelance, telecommuting position. Assignments, writing, editing, and submissions are all handled through our online system. All you need is a computer, internet access, and the ability to deliver clean, concise copy on topics like "Will the General Ever Make a Mid-Engine 'Vette?" or "Would a V6 Turbo Signal the End of Days?", along with tutorials about chasing down electrical gremlins or changing the oil in a '74 Stingray.

Requirements include:
Ability to write in a professional, authoritative tone while still injecting the appropriate level of personality.
Experience with automotive trends and terminology.
Strong research and fact checking skills.
A passionate enthusiasm for the Corvette brand, and the ability to connect to the Corvette-loving audience.
